Steam coal, also known as thermal coal, is used in power stations to generate electricity. First coal is milled to a fine powder, which increases the surface area and allows it to burn quickly. In pulverised coal combustion (PCC) systems, the powdered coal is blown into the combustion chamber of a boiler where it is burnt at high temperature.

Read MoreIn coal-fired power plants coal mills are used to pulverize and dry to coal before it is blown into the power plant furnace. The coal is feed into the coal mill through a central inlet pipe where gravity is used to lead the coal to the bottom of the mill, where the grinding table and some heavy rollers pulverizes the coal to particles.

Read MoreIn coal milling for power stations, a ‘closed-loop’ process is used in which the rejects from the classifier are returned to the mill for regrinding. In VSMs, the re-circulation loop is within the mill, but some mill types would have an external loop.

Read MoreOct 15, 2009 Coal trader’s web sites give base prices in the international market. We take a coal price of around 65 $ Ton. The cost of coal consumed by 100 MW power plant is (53.8 x 65) 3497 $ hr. A 100 MW unit produces 100,000 units of electricity. So the cost of coal per unit of electricity is (3497 100,000) 3.5 cents per unit.

Read MoreThe BTM is a low-speed mill that primarily grinds coal by impact and attrition. The VRM is a medium- speed mill that grinds coal by compression and, because of the low coal inventory in the mill and flat grinding surfaces, develops shearing action as well. Read MoreStation service power will decrease with drier coal due to a decrease in fan power and mill power. The combination of all these effects caused by firing drier coal will result in an improvement in boiler efficiency and unit heat rate, primarily due to the lower stack loss and lower station service power.
